这两天搞uniapp,在添加依赖时候执行npm i node-sass sass-loader。执行完命令后重新启动项目npm run dev:mp-weixin时一直报错:
在度娘谷歌了一大堆,处理webpack 没有全局安装这类的方法无法解决这个问题。还有部分认为是sass-loader的版本过高出现的报错。
最后在思否上参考一位大佬的方案(传送)解决了问题。
这是个人处理问题记录仅供参考:
原本使用的nodejs版本是16.13.2,后面使用nvm切换为14.13.1,npm版本:6.14.8。
最终命令:
npm install node-sass@4.14.1 sass-loader@8.0.2
问题解决~.~
过程中发现一个不错工具:nvm,是 nodejs 的版本管理工具。具体可以参考作者:爬行的蜗牛(传送地址)整理的文章。感谢!
网友评论